Allow multiple ParentDataWidgets to write to ParentData (#133581)
Fixes https://github.com/flutter/flutter/issues/133089

This allows more than one ParentDataWidget to write to the ParentData of a child render object. Previously only one was allowed. There are some rules though:
1. Only one of a given type of `ParentDataWidget` can write to the `ParentData` of a given child.
  a. For example, 2 `Positioned` widgets wrapping a child of a `Stack` would not be allowed, as only one of type `Positioned` can contribute data.

2. The type of `ParentData` **must** be compatible with all of the `ParentDataWidget`s that want to contribute data.
  a. For example, `TwoDimensionalViewportParentData` mixes in the `KeepAliveParentDataMixin`. So the `ParentData` of a given child would be compatible with the `KeepAlive` `ParentDataWidget`, as well as another `ParentDataWidget` that writes `TwoDimensionalViewportParentData` (or a subclass of `TwoDimensionalViewportParentData` - This was the motivation for this change, where a `ParentDataWidget` is being used in `TableView` with the parent data type being a subclass of `TwoDimensionalViewportParentData`.)

SelectionArea long press selection overlay behavior should match native (#133967)
During a long press, on native iOS the context menu does not show until the long press has ended. The handles are shown immediately when the long press begins. This is true for static and editable text.

For static text on Android, the context menu appears when the long press is initiated, but the handles do not appear until the long press has ended. For editable text on Android, the context menu does not appear until the long press ended, and the handles also do not appear until the end.

For both platforms in editable/static contexts the context menu does not show while doing a long press drag.

I think the behavior where the context menu is not shown until the long press ends makes the most sense even though Android varies in this depending on the context. The user is not able to react to the context menu until the long press has ended.

Other details:
On a windows touch screen device the context menu does not show up until the long press ends in editable/static text contexts. On a long press hold it selects the word on drag start as well as popping up the selection handles (static text).

Fix and Test Conditional Validator Behavior in FormField (#132714)
In the FormField widget, if a validator is initially set (and validation fails), then subsequently the validator is set to null, the form incorrectly retains its error state. This is not expected behavior as removing the validator should clear any validation errors.

[Velocity Tracker] Fix: Issue 97761: Flutter Scrolling does not match iOS; inadvertent scrolling when user lifts up finger (#132291)
## Issue

**Issue:** https://github.com/flutter/flutter/issues/97761

## The Cause:

The bug is very simple to understand - `velocity_tracker.dart` **only adds new samples while your finger is moving**.

**Therefore**, if you move your finger quickly & (important) stop suddenly with no extra movement, the last 3 samples will all be > 0 dy. Regardless of how long you wait, you will get movement when you lift up your finger.

**Logs from velocity_tracker.dart:**
Notice: all 3 `_previousVelocityAt` are `dy > 0` despite a 2 second delay since the last scroll
```
// start moving finger
flutter: addPosition dy:-464.0
flutter: addPosition dy:-465.0
flutter: addPosition dy:-466.0
flutter: addPosition dy:-467.0
flutter: addPosition dy:-468.0
flutter: addPosition dy:-469.0
flutter: addPosition dy:-470.0
// stop moving finger here, keep it still for 2 seconds & lift it up
flutter: _previousVelocityAt(-2) samples(-467.0, -468.0)) dy:-176.772140710624
flutter: _previousVelocityAt(-1) samples(-468.0, -469.0)) dy:-375.0937734433609
flutter: _previousVelocityAt(0) samples(-469.0, -470.0)) dy:-175.71604287471447
flutter: primaryVelocity DragEndDetails(Velocity(0.0, -305.5)).primaryVelocity
flutter: createBallisticSimulation pixels 464.16666666666663 velocity 305.4699824197211
```

## The Fix

**There are 3 options to fix it:**
A. sample uniformly *per unit time* (a larger more risky change, hurts battery life)
B. consider elapsed time since the last sample. If greater than X, assume no more velocity. (easy & just as valid)
C. similar to B, but instead add "ghost samples" of velocity zero, and run calculations as normal (a bit tricker, of dubious benefit imo)

**For Option B I considered two approaches:**
1. _get the current timestamp and compare to event timestamp._  This is tricky because events are documented to use an arbitrary timescale & I wasn't able to find the code that generates the timestamps. This approach could be considered more.
2. _get a new timestamp using Stopwatch and compare now vs when the last sample was added._ This is the solution implemented here.  There is a limitation in that we don't know when addSamples is called relative to the event. But, this estimation is already on a very low latency path & still it gives us a *minimum* time bound which is sufficient for comparison. 

**This PR chooses the simplest of the all solutions. Please try it our yourself, it completely solves the problem 😀** Option _B.1_ would be a nice alternative as well, if we can define and access the same timesource as the pointer tracker in a maintainable simple way.

Add a parameter to configure InputDecorator hint fade animations duration (#135211)
## Description

This PR adds a parameter to configure the input decorator hint fade transition duration.

This animation is not part of the Material specification.
Removing it was considered but it breaks internal tests (see https://github.com/flutter/flutter/pull/107406).
I also considered several ways to avoid the fade animation (setting duration to 0, removing the hint text, etc) but it breaks many existing tests that assumes the hint text to be visible.

To mitigate the issue in a non disruptive way, I set the default duration to 20ms (an arbitrary short value).

Rename debugProfilePlatformChannels to a constant that works in release mode (#134922)
When it comes to startup profiling, it is very helpful to look at platform channels. `debugProfilePlatformChannels` today only works in debug and profile mode. Unfortunately, using profile mode is less accurate for startup profiling, because of the service isolate introducing additional overhead.

This PR allows this toggle to work in release mode. Note that there are two parts to `debugProfilePlatformChannels`:

- Adding timeline events
- Logging statistics about platform channels

I also considered adding a separate toggle to limit the scope of this change to the former, but that seems like complexity that we might not need at this time.

[web] Encode AssetManifest.bin as JSON and use that on the web. (#131382)
This PR modifies the web build slightly to create an `AssetManifest.json`, that is a JSON(base64)-encoded version of the `AssetManifest.bin` file.

_(This should enable all browsers to download the file without any interference, and all servers to serve it with the correct headers.)_

It also modifies Flutter's `AssetManifest` class so it loads and uses said file `if (kIsWeb)`.

Fix null check crash by ReorderableList (#132153)
Fix issue where if you drag the last element of `ReorderableList` and put it in the same index, a `Null check` error arises. This happens as index in `_items` is out of bounds (when `reverse: true`). Fix is to check if last element, dragged element and drop index is same, and return as nothing has changed. Find this video attached.

[framework] reduce ink sparkle uniform count. (#133897)
Fixes https://github.com/flutter/flutter/issues/133325

Due to the number of uniforms present, the ink_sparkle shader can't run without post processing (on all target platforms) that the impellerc offline compiler doesn't perform. However, we can't just move the uniforms into a uniform buffer object (UBO) because the Skia backend doesn't support it.

Rather than work around this in the compiler, we can reduce the uniform count by 1) packing four floats into a single vec4 2) removing a uniform for what is effectively a constant.
